Question

use the drop - down menus to complete each statement.
the amount of matter in an object is its
an action that has the ability to change an objects state of motion is
the rate at which velocity changes over time is

Explanation:

Brief Explanations
  1. For the first blank: In physics, the amount of matter in an object is defined as its mass. Mass is a fundamental property that quantifies the quantity of matter.
  2. For the second blank: A force is defined as an action that can change an object's state of motion (like changing its velocity, direction, or causing it to start/stop moving). It has the ability to alter the object's motion state.
  3. For the third blank: Acceleration is the rate at which velocity changes over time. Mathematically, it is defined as \(a=\frac{\Delta v}{\Delta t}\), where \(\Delta v\) is the change in velocity and \(\Delta t\) is the change in time.

Answer:

  1. The amount of matter in an object is its \(\boldsymbol{\text{mass}}\).
  2. An action that has the ability to change an object’s state of motion is \(\boldsymbol{\text{force}}\).
  3. The rate at which velocity changes over time is \(\boldsymbol{\text{acceleration}}\).
